【问题标题】:How to paste custom code when I create a method automatically in IntelliJ IDEA?在 IntelliJ IDEA 中自动创建方法时如何粘贴自定义代码?
【发布时间】:2017-06-27 10:36:48
【问题描述】:

在 IntelliJ IDEA 中,我可以自动创建一个方法。 我写了方法的名字,如果不存在,IDE会提示创建它。

我希望 IDEA 在自动创建新方法时将代码 //TODO: write method ${nameOfMethod} 粘贴到正文中。我该怎么做?

【问题讨论】:

  • 您可以编写自己的模板,但我无法想象这为什么会有用。我知道 Eclipse 会这样做,但我一直认为它看起来很蹩脚。为什么不直接写方法? jetbrains.com/help/idea/2016.3/generating-code.html
  • 是啊,为什么要放那句话! Eclipse 做到了,我们需要删除它!但你想添加它:/
  • 这实际上对于防止由于忘记编写方法而导致的代码错误非常有用。它应该在throw new UnsupportedOperationException(); 后面加上// TODO: implement(这会导致IDE 中出现一个标记),以确保在实现它之前不要调用它。
  • 编辑现有模板-所有代码sn-ps均可自定义。

标签: java intellij-idea methods auto-generate


【解决方案1】:

我找到了解决方案。 解决办法:

  1. 打开设置。
  2. 打开文件和代码模板。
  3. 打开新方法体。
  4. 粘贴代码://TODO: to write the method ${METHOD_NAME}

【讨论】:

  • 我可以确认这也适用于较旧的 IDEA 14,对于仍然坚持使用该版本的任何人。
猜你喜欢
  • 2013-06-01
  • 1970-01-01
  • 2014-07-04
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2017-11-30
  • 1970-01-01
  • 2016-01-15
相关资源
最近更新 更多